Transaction 2ae53af755e930dafe6f4e8b0ffab84fefc647a4cde1124ac63a03e702df56e5

1 Input
2 Outputs
  • 2ae53af755e930dafe6f4e8b0ffab84fefc647a4cde1124ac63a03e702df56e5:0
  • value  20393514
    address  34vKR6aLMHUGvHb6tgBQAn38z4MEkLYD24
  • 2ae53af755e930dafe6f4e8b0ffab84fefc647a4cde1124ac63a03e702df56e5:1
  • value  8193732
    address  31inZYjoY8ArX9VWgX2fPbVMDasrA7A4nX